This morning (August 7), after nearly 15 years of construction, reporters from several news agencies and residents had the opportunity to experience a test train from Nhon to Cau Giay station before commercial operation.

The Nhon - Hanoi Railway Station metro line is 12.5 km long with a total investment of VND 34,826 billion from ODA capital. Of which, the elevated section (Nhon - Cau Giay) is 8.5 km long and the underground section (Cau Giay - Hanoi Railway Station) is 4 km long. The project started in 2009, with a planned completion date of 2015, but after many delays, the new completion date for the entire line is 2027, with the elevated section expected to be commercially operational in early August 2024.

This morning, August 7, reporters from press agencies experienced the 8.5 km long elevated journey from Nhon station to Cau Giay station.


At stations, passengers can buy tickets directly from staff or automatic ticket machines.


Similar to the Cat Linh - Ha Dong railway, when arriving at the station, passengers buy tickets, to board the train passengers use plastic cards or coins. Each train ticket can only be swiped once when the door opens.

To get to the station, passengers can go up by stairs, escalators and especially there is an elevator reserved for the disabled.

The stations are also equipped with 3 types of trash bins: organic waste, recyclable waste and inorganic waste.

The waiting areas at the stations are fully equipped with train information boards.

Mr. Nguyen Ba Son - Deputy Head of Hanoi Urban Railway Management Board (MRB) said that up to now, the entire elevated section from Nhon station to Cau Giay station, 8.5 km long, has completed construction, installation and trial operation. The acceptance work has also been completed. However, we are still waiting for the official document on the commercial operation date from Hanoi People's Committee. We hope to operate in early August."

According to Dan Viet, the interior of the train is mainly designed in light gray, with red handrails for passengers standing on the carriage.

Train passengers can admire the scenery along the route from Cau Dien, Ho Tung Mau, Xuan Thuy and Cau Giay.

Every day, the Nhon - Hanoi train runs from 5:30 a.m. to 10 p.m., with a frequency of 10 minutes per trip at all elevated stations.


Also this morning, the cleaning work was completed.

It is known that the Nhon - Hanoi railway line operates 10 trains continuously on the standard gauge railway of 1,435mm, using seamless welding technology to ensure high train speed, noise and vibration resistance and installation of anti-derailment equipment. Each train has 4 cars manufactured by Alstom (France), using distributed power with the engine placed under the train, running on 750V DC electricity supplied on the third rail to ensure safety, stability and urban aesthetics, according to world safety standards.
